  5. Process of Steel Manufacturing - JSW MI

    Sep 25, 2020 · Steelmaking involves removal of impurities such as nitrogen, silicon, phosphorus, sulphur and carbon from the sourced iron, as well as alloying other elements such as manganese, nickel, chromium, etc., to produce different grades of steel.
